Augusta Health names new chief nursing officer

Chris Graham

Robert McWhirt, RN, BSN, MSN, is the new Chief Nursing Officer at Augusta Health.   McWhirt’s predecessor, Lisa Cline, MSN, MBA, is now Augusta Health’s Vice President of Operations.

McWhirt, who began his career as a nurse in the Emergency Department and PCU (Progressive Care Unit), has extensive experience in nursing and administrative positions.  “The nursing staff here at Augusta Health is amazing,” says McWhirt.  “Their high level of nursing skill is augmented by their passion and compassion for patient care.  That is what attracted me to want to join this team of professionals.  I am proud to now be an Augusta Health Nurse.”

After graduating from Hahnemann University with a Bachelors of Science in Nursing, McWhirt earned his Masters of Science in Nursing from Hahnemann University.  He will receive his Doctor of Nursing Practice from Walden University in December, 2012.  He is a Certified Nurse Administrator and a Certified Clinical Nurse Specialist in Medical Surgical/Adult Medicine.  He is a member of the American College of Healthcare Executives.

“My wife and I are excited to become part of the Augusta County community,” adds McWhirt.  He is the past Chair of the United Way in Calvert County, Maryland, and serves as President of the Korejado International Christian Martial Arts Association.  “We look forward to getting involved in the community.”
